Gopalan College of Engineering and Management Bangalore — Engineering Since 1988
Gopalan College of Engineering and Management (GCEM) in Bangalore is a private engineering college established in 1988 under the Gopalan Educational Institutions — part of the broader Gopalan Group of Companies, a Bangalore-based real estate and educational conglomerate. Affiliated with Visvesvaraya Technological University (VTU) and approved by AICTE, GCEM holds NAAC B+ accreditation and admits approximately 300 BE students per year. Located in Hoodi, east Bangalore — near the Whitefield IT corridor — GCEM is one of Bangalore's longer-established private engineering colleges with a 36-year track record and a campus positioned in the heart of Bangalore's primary IT employment zone.
Hoodi and Whitefield have transformed over GCEM's 36-year existence from Bangalore's eastern periphery to one of India's most significant IT employment zones. Companies including SAP, Cognizant, IBM, Microsoft, Mphasis, and hundreds of technology firms operate in Whitefield's ITPL (International Tech Park Bangalore), Bagmane Tech Park, and the broader Whitefield tech corridor. GCEM's location in this ecosystem gives its students geographic proximity to career opportunities that engineering colleges in other parts of Bangalore can only access by commuting.
Courses at GCEM Bangalore
GCEM offers BE programmes in core engineering branches including Computer Science and Engineering (CSE), Electronics and Communication Engineering (ECE), Mechanical Engineering, Civil Engineering, and Information Science and Engineering (ISE). With 36 years of operation, GCEM's departments have established faculty, laboratory infrastructure built over more than three decades, and alumni networks in Whitefield's IT companies and Bangalore's broader engineering industry. Verify the current branch list at gopalan.edu.
| Branch | Duration | Affiliation | Accreditation |
|---|---|---|---|
| Computer Science and Engineering | 4 years | VTU | AICTE, NAAC B+ |
| Electronics and Communication Engineering | 4 years | VTU | AICTE |
| Mechanical Engineering | 4 years | VTU | AICTE |
| Civil Engineering | 4 years | VTU | AICTE |
| Information Science and Engineering | 4 years | VTU | AICTE |

Gopalan Group — Real Estate and Education
The Gopalan Group is primarily known as one of Bangalore's significant real estate developers — Gopalan Malls and Gopalan residential projects are prominent across the city. The group's educational arm, Gopalan Educational Institutions, runs GCEM alongside other schools and colleges. The real estate group's financial capacity means GCEM has consistent institutional backing for infrastructure investment — a practical advantage over engineering colleges run by trusts with more limited financial resources. For students, this translates to well-maintained campus infrastructure and facilities.
Admission — KCET and COMEDK
GCEM admits BE students through KCET for Karnataka state quota (65% of intake) and COMEDK UGET for management quota seats. The Whitefield location and 36-year track record mean GCEM draws applicants from across Bangalore and Karnataka through both processes. PCM in Class 12 with minimum 45% aggregate is mandatory.
- Qualify Class 12 PCM with minimum 45% aggregate
- Appear for KCET or COMEDK after Class 12
- Register on KEA portal (cetonline.karnataka.gov.in) for KCET
- Register at comedk.org for COMEDK management quota
- Fill Gopalan College of Engineering in your preferences
- Report to GCEM Hoodi on the allotment date with required documents
